Mechanical Assessment
The 2014 Volkswagen Amarok presents a stable roadworthiness profile based on its most recent MOT on 2026-02-23, which recorded no defects at 105,207 miles. However, the vehicle’s history reveals frequent MOT failures in 2024 and 2025, including a failed test on 2025-02-07 and another on 2024-01-22, both with no recorded defects. These repeated failures suggest potential issues with minor components or procedural oversights, though the absence of specific defect details limits definitive conclusions. The recent pass indicates resolution of prior issues, but the pattern of instability raises questions about consistent maintenance. The vehicle’s mileage of 105,207 miles over 12 years aligns with an average of 8,767 miles annually, reflecting typical usage. Notably, the 2024-01-22 failure occurred just nine days before a subsequent pass on 2024-01-31, implying rapid remediation of issues. The 2025-02-12 pass followed a failure on 2025-02-07, suggesting similar urgency. While the MOT record lacks detailed defect descriptions, the frequency of failures and the tight testing intervals may indicate a lack of proactive maintenance. The absence of structural or mechanical advisories in recent tests is reassuring but does not eliminate the need for physical inspection. A buyer should prioritise checking suspension components, particularly suspension bushes and coil springs, given the vehicle’s age and mileage. The rear brakes and exhaust system warrant scrutiny, as recurring MOT failures without defect notes could hint at unresolved issues. Visual inspection for corrosion, especially in underbody areas, is critical. While the latest MOT confirms compliance, the historical pattern of repeated failures necessitates a thorough pre-purchase check to verify that all systems are functioning reliably and that no underlying mechanical or structural concerns remain unaddressed.

MOT Test History Overview

Our records for this Volkswagen Amarok (WG11 ACE) from 2014 show a total of 5 MOT tests between January 2024 and February 2026.

Historically, this vehicle has passed 60% of its MOT tests, totaling 3 passes against 2 fails. The pass rate is roughly in line with national averages for vehicles of this age.
